The fuel tank had to be replaced because the fuel vapors were leaking into the cab of the vehicle, this was truly an obstacle to driving the vehicle. The local misubishi dealer said that this was not unusual the cost to replace the fuel tank and related gaskets, hose lines, C;amps, etc. Was $1,750. Fast forward to Jan. 9, 2017 ;the vehicle was called in to be inspected for corrosion of front cross member. Misubishi applied anti rust agents to the cross members in question. This is a secondary issue that I am concerned about the cost I paid for the fuel tank issue and the corrosion isse of the cross members. However primarily my concern is I question the safety of each matter along with the potential that others owners may be unaware of the circumstanes I have listed and just might expereience something very tragic.

Fuel tank filler tube corrosion, causing smell of fuel when filling vehicle, then trouble code P0456: Evaporative emission system leak detected (very small leak) to appear. Additional leak of fuel from a leaking fuel tank by filler neck connection that leaked fuel on ground when vehicle parked facing uphill, also due to corrosion. Required replacement of both filler neck and tank. Similar era vehicle (2004−2010 Mitsubishi endeavor) has recall sr−11−001 for similar defect. Mechanic stated his database of trouble codes and their causes shows corrosion of filler neck and tank as most common causes for this code. This vehicle has 142000 miles and has been in western Pennsylvania since purchase. This has been reported to Mitsubishi, case number 1-257323494, marius was the case manager, who stated there were no recalls or service bulletins regarding issues such as this on this vehicle, and (as expected) that Mitsubishi would not offer repair assistance of any kind.
